Schildhof
Schildhof is a hamlet in Wildeck, Hersfeld-Rotenburg, Hesse. Schildhof is situated nearby to the village Richelsdorf, as well as near Obersuhl.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Weihe Viaduct
Bridge
The Weihe Viaduct is a motorway bridge on the Bundesautobahn 4 near Richelsdorf, Germany. The bridge is located between the eastbound and westbound exits for Gerstungen on the route between Bad Hersfeld and Eisenach.

Gerstungen
Town
Photo: Heinz K. S., CC BY-SA 4.0.
Gerstungen is a municipality in the Wartburgkreis district of Thuringia, Germany. It is 42 kilometers southwest of the geographic center of Germany, located in Niederdorla. Gerstungen is situated 4½ km east of Schildhof.
